#e31530 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e31530 is composed of 89% red, 8.2% green and 18.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 90.7% magenta, 78.9% yellow and 11% black. It has a hue angle of 352.1 degrees, a saturation of 83.1% and a lightness of 48.6%. #e31530 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ff2a60 with #c70000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0033.

Shades and Tints of #e31530

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0c0102 is the darkest color, while #fef9f9 is the lightest one.
